Features You'll Love

Point cloud import

Import and view point clouds from terrestrial scans, photogrammetry, lidar sensors, mobile mapping, and drone captures.

Interoperability

Pull in point cloud data from a variety of file formats, including RWP, LAS/LAZ, TZF, PLY, and E57.

Move & Rotate tool

Easily move your point cloud and align scan data to the 3D model instead of the other way around.

Shared coordinate system

Bring the model back to the original point cloud coordinates for easy export or to import additional point cloud data.

Inspection tool

Ensure the accuracy of your 3D model by easily identifying any missed or inaccurate details.

Texture Projection

Easily and quickly project textures from point clouds into 3D models, enhancing the visual realism of your design.

Scene management

Access unique point cloud visibility settings in different SketchUp scenes for consistent and improved visualization.

Optimization

Maintain high computer and software performance even when working with large amounts of point cloud datasets.

Direct Modeling

Draw and snap directly onto your point cloud using SketchUp’s native toolbox and accurately translate your point cloud into a 3D model. Lock onto a single plane for added modeling precision.

Point Cloud Manager

Adjust point cloud opacity, color, and shape for better visibility while toggling data segments on or off..

Clipping Box

Isolate and focus on meaningful portions of your 3D scan project without eliminating point cloud data.

 

Section Cuts & Planes

Showcase multiple scenes and active section planes for precise modeling and presentation.

Scan Essentials is in SketchUp Studio, a Windows-only offering.
